Compare performance (625 HP vs 225 HP), boot space and price (90,000 £ vs 34,200 £ ) at a glance. Find out which car is the better choice for you – BMW 8 Series Coupé or Jeep Compass?
Looking at overall running costs, both models reveal some interesting differences in everyday economy.
Jeep Compass is clearly cheaper – starting at 34,200 £ , while the BMW 8 Series Coupé costs 90,000 £ . That’s a price difference of around 55,800 £.
Fuel consumption also shows a difference: the Jeep Compass uses 3 L/100km and is considerably more efficient than the BMW 8 Series Coupé with 6.7 L/100km. The difference is about 3.7 L/100km.
Under the bonnet, it becomes clear which model is tuned for sportiness and which one takes the lead when you hit the accelerator.
When it comes to engine power, the BMW 8 Series Coupé offers substantially more power – delivering 625 HP compared to 225 HP. That’s roughly 400 HP more horsepower.
When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the BMW 8 Series Coupé is considerably quicker – completing the sprint in 3.2 s, while the Jeep Compass takes 8 s. That’s about 4.8 s quicker.
There’s also a difference in torque: the BMW 8 Series Coupé delivers considerably more torque with 750 Nm compared to 345 Nm. That’s about 405 Nm more.
Cabin size, boot volume and payload all play a role in everyday practicality. Here, comfort and flexibility make the difference.
Both vehicles offer seating for 5 people.
In terms of curb weight, Jeep Compass is very slightly lighter – 1,667 kg compared to 1,805 kg. The difference is around 138 kg.
Looking at boot space, the Jeep Compass offers moderately more boot space – 550 L compared to 440 L. That’s a difference of about 110 L.
When it comes to payload, the BMW 8 Series Coupé carries a bit more – 545 kg compared to 473 kg. That’s a difference of about 72 kg.
